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Not working on Mac OS #18

Open
TobyDS opened this issue Dec 19, 2024 · 2 comments
Open

Not working on Mac OS #18

TobyDS opened this issue Dec 19, 2024 · 2 comments

Comments

@TobyDS
Copy link

TobyDS commented Dec 19, 2024

Description of issue

Hi, at first I received a notification telling me I had to install @esbuild/darwin-amd64, which I then did. Now I get a notification that says The service was stopped with no other information. I tried looking for more info in the output panel, but there doesn't seem to be one for this plugin specifically. I did however find the following in the Extension Host output.

Error Log:

2024-12-19 16:10:41.071 [info] ExtensionService#_doActivateExtension KalimahApps.tailwind-config-viewer, startup: false, activationEvent: 'onView:KalimahApps.tailwindcss-config-viewer'
2024-12-19 16:14:11.677 [warning] TextEditor is closed/disposed
2024-12-19 16:14:12.404 [warning] TextEditor is closed/disposed
2024-12-19 16:14:16.806 [warning] TextEditor is closed/disposed
2024-12-19 16:14:19.065 [warning] TextEditor is closed/disposed
2024-12-19 16:14:19.731 [warning] TextEditor is closed/disposed
2024-12-19 16:14:20.376 [warning] TextEditor is closed/disposed
2024-12-19 16:14:21.235 [warning] TextEditor is closed/disposed
2024-12-19 16:14:22.518 [warning] TextEditor is closed/disposed
2024-12-19 16:14:30.273 [info] Extension host terminating: renderer closed the MessagePort
2024-12-19 16:14:30.359 [error] Canceled: Canceled
    at new IT (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:32:110702)
    at Dy.U (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:32:115312)
    at Proxy.s.<computed>.n.charCodeAt.s.<computed> (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:32:112806)
    at cw.g (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:115:32313)
    at cw.executeCommand (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:115:31817)
    at r.registerCommand.description (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:115:31147)
    at cw.h (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:115:32833)
    at cw.g (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:115:31910)
    at cw.executeCommand (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:115:31817)
    at Object.executeCommand (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:157:37484)
    at kh.L [as value] (/Applications/Visual Studio Code.app/Contents/Resources/app/extensions/git/dist/main.js:2:975601)
    at P.B (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:30:746)
    at P.C (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:30:816)
    at P.fire (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:30:1033)
    at Object.p [as dispose] (/Applications/Visual Studio Code.app/Contents/Resources/app/extensions/git/dist/main.js:2:997158)
    at /Applications/Visual Studio Code.app/Contents/Resources/app/extensions/git/dist/main.js:2:1003280
    at Array.forEach (<anonymous>)
    at b.dispose (/Applications/Visual Studio Code.app/Contents/Resources/app/extensions/git/dist/main.js:2:1003266)
    at ev.<anonymous> (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:109:20047)
    at ev.dispose (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:109:20143)
    at ev.<anonymous> (/Applications/Visual Studio Code.app/Contents/Resources/app/extensions/git/dist/main.js:2:978080)
    at ev.dispose (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:109:20143)
    at ai (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:25:699)
    at file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:119:14992
    at file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:25:1009
    at Object.dispose (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:8:705)
    at zz.eb (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:119:11919)
    at file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:119:9874
    at Array.map (<anonymous>)
    at zz.$ (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:119:9862)
    at zz.terminate (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:119:10105)
    at QC.terminate (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:120:1424)
    at Zi (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:175:15080)
    at MessagePortMain.<anonymous> (file:///Applications/Visual%20Studio%20Code.app/Contents/Resources/app/out/vs/workbench/api/node/extensionHostProcess.js:175:11628)
    at MessagePortMain.emit (node:events:518:28)
    at MessagePortMain.emit (node:domain:489:12)
    at Object.MessagePortMain._internalPort.emit (node:electron/js2c/utility_init:2:2949) setContext undefined
2024-12-19 16:14:30.361 [error] Canceled: Canceled

PC Specs:

  • Hardware: MacBook Pro M3 Max (apple silicone),
  • Software: Running MacOS Sequoia 15.2.
  • Extension Version: 0.0.88

VSCode Info:

Version: 1.96.0
Commit: 138f619c86f1199955d53b4166bef66ef252935c
Date: 2024-12-11T02:29:09.626Z
Electron: 32.2.6
ElectronBuildId: 10629634
Chromium: 128.0.6613.186
Node.js: 20.18.1
V8: 12.8.374.38-electron.0
OS: Darwin arm64 24.2.0

Other Info

  • I was trying to use the extension in a Next.js v15.1 app.
  • The following is the contents of my tailwind.config.ts:
     import type { Config } from "tailwindcss";
     
     const config: Config = {
     	darkMode: ["class"],
     	content: [
     		"./src/pages/**/*.{js,ts,jsx,tsx,mdx}",
     		"./src/components/**/*.{js,ts,jsx,tsx,mdx}",
     		"./src/features/**/components/**/*.{js,ts,jsx,tsx,mdx}",
     		"./src/app/**/*.{js,ts,jsx,tsx,mdx}",
     	],
     	theme: {
     		extend: {
     			backgroundImage: {
     				"gradient-radial": "radial-gradient(var(--tw-gradient-stops))",
     				"gradient-conic":
     					"conic-gradient(from 180deg at 50% 50%, var(--tw-gradient-stops))",
     			},
     			borderRadius: {
     				lg: "var(--radius)",
     				md: "calc(var(--radius) - 2px)",
     				sm: "calc(var(--radius) - 4px)",
     			},
     			colors: {
     				background: "hsl(var(--background))",
     				foreground: "hsl(var(--foreground))",
     				card: {
     					DEFAULT: "hsl(var(--card))",
     					foreground: "hsl(var(--card-foreground))",
     				},
     				popover: {
     					DEFAULT: "hsl(var(--popover))",
     					foreground: "hsl(var(--popover-foreground))",
     				},
     				primary: {
     					DEFAULT: "hsl(var(--primary))",
     					foreground: "hsl(var(--primary-foreground))",
     				},
     				secondary: {
     					DEFAULT: "hsl(var(--secondary))",
     					foreground: "hsl(var(--secondary-foreground))",
     				},
     				muted: {
     					DEFAULT: "hsl(var(--muted))",
     					foreground: "hsl(var(--muted-foreground))",
     				},
     				accent: {
     					DEFAULT: "hsl(var(--accent))",
     					foreground: "hsl(var(--accent-foreground))",
     				},
     				destructive: {
     					DEFAULT: "hsl(var(--destructive))",
     					foreground: "hsl(var(--destructive-foreground))",
     				},
     				border: "hsl(var(--border))",
     				input: "hsl(var(--input))",
     				ring: "hsl(var(--ring))",
     				chart: {
     					"1": "hsl(var(--chart-1))",
     					"2": "hsl(var(--chart-2))",
     					"3": "hsl(var(--chart-3))",
     					"4": "hsl(var(--chart-4))",
     					"5": "hsl(var(--chart-5))",
     				},
     				sidebar: {
     					DEFAULT: "hsl(var(--sidebar-background))",
     					foreground: "hsl(var(--sidebar-foreground))",
     					primary: "hsl(var(--sidebar-primary))",
     					"primary-foreground": "hsl(var(--sidebar-primary-foreground))",
     					accent: "hsl(var(--sidebar-accent))",
     					"accent-foreground": "hsl(var(--sidebar-accent-foreground))",
     					border: "hsl(var(--sidebar-border))",
     					ring: "hsl(var(--sidebar-ring))",
     				},
     			},
     		},
     	},
     	plugins: [require("tailwindcss-animate")],
     };
     export default config;
@chrisesler
Copy link

same issue

@abdul-alhasany
Copy link
Contributor

abdul-alhasany commented Jan 16, 2025

The exetension uses the installed modules in the project you are working on. I would suggest:
1- Remove node_modules and re-install.
2- Comment out tailwind plugins. This line plugins: [require("tailwindcss-animate")],

You can also check these issues they might be able to provide some insight or solution:

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ants